CLERKS The office clerks, lVIrs. E. Ekelin, Mrs. R. Rockenbach, Mrs. V. No- vak and Mrs. W King, all help in the smooth running of the school. They check absentees, keep rec- ords, schedule events, answer pho- nes, and make calls. Thus they add to the all around efficiency necessary in conducting a school day. Though their duties are many, the clerks are always ready to assist the students in answering the many questions they present. CUSTODIANS Keeping the school clean and in repair is the work of the custodi- ans. They work long hours and can feel pride in the fact that they have done a fine job. Co-op- eration from the stu- dents makes their work much easier, and the school is always in tip- top condition. fi' CAFETERIA WORKERS Charged with the duty of preparing about one thousand lunches a day are the cafeteria workers. Even with such a large amount of work, You will always find them with a smile on their fa :es and a helping hand extended when help is need- ed. The cooks' day begins early in the morning when they begin to prepare the foodforthe three lunch shifts. They must have a well-balanced meal prepared each day. Thecook's day endsjust be- fore the end of the students' regular school day. 13
